Mykor raises £4m from Clean Growth Fund and The FSE Group to scale production of fungal insulation panels.

The Bristol biotech secured the backing to expand manufacturing capabilities and grow its footprint across European markets.
Share allotment filed at Companies House
Mykor is a biotechnology company developing low-carbon construction materials from waste streams.
Mykor has secured £4m in a funding round co-led by Clean Growth Fund and The FSE Group, alongside participation from returning investor Green Angel Ventures and grant support from Innovate UK. The capital will support the company as it scales manufacturing operations and expands into further European markets.
The Bristol-based biotech firm produces MykoSIP, a prefabricated structural insulated panel grown from mycelium and agricultural waste. The product aims to address the construction sector's heavy carbon footprint by offering lower embodied carbon emissions and fire safety ratings that meet mainstream regulatory standards.
The fresh capital follows a £2m seed round and brings Mykor's total funding to £7.5m. The company has already established commercial agreements with developers across the UK and Europe as it prepares for full commercial production and the launch of a new production facility in Belgium.
